人类对屋尘螨变应原的免疫反应。V. 自身抗独特型抗体的特性及交叉反应性。

Human immune response to allergens of house dust mite, Dermatophagoides pteronyssinus. V. Auto-anti-idiotypic antibody characterization and cross-reactivity.

作者信息

Saint-Remy J M, Lebecque S J, Lebrun P M, Jacquemin M G

机构信息

Experimental Medicine Unit, Université Catholique de Louvain, Brussels, Belgium.

出版信息

Eur J Immunol. 1988 Jul;18(7):1009-14. doi: 10.1002/eji.1830180706.

DOI:10.1002/eji.1830180706
PMID:3261244
Abstract

From the serum of 10 allergic subjects we have prepared IgG antibodies recognizing idiotopes carried by specific antibodies to Dermatophagoides pteronyssinus (Dpt) allergens, and studied cross-reactivity of anti-Dpt IgG bystander and antigen-binding site-associated idiotopes by latex agglutination assays. Idiotopes of specific anti-Dpt IgE were evaluated by radioimmunoassays. Depending on the assay, a binding or inhibition of more than 50%, as compared to the reactivity of specific antibodies with the corresponding anti-idiotypic (anti-Id) IgG, was considered significant. Cross-reactivity of antigen-binding site-associated idiotopes attained a mean proportion of 6/10 for IgG and 9.6/10 for IgE. By contrast, bystander idiotopes cross-reacted only occasionally with a mean proportion of 2/10 for both IgG and IgE antibodies. Anti-Id antibodies from two subjects have been isolated by adsorption on insolubilized anti-Dpt antibodies of the corresponding patient. Using this purified material we have confirmed that (a) the majority of anti-Id antibodies carry an "internal image" of the initial antigen and compete in a dose-dependent manner with Dpt allergens for the binding to the anti-Dpt antibodies and (b) paratope-associated idiotopes of anti-Dpt antibodies are shared by unrelated individuals.

摘要

我们从10名过敏受试者的血清中制备了识别针对粉尘螨(Dpt)过敏原的特异性抗体所携带独特型的IgG抗体,并通过乳胶凝集试验研究了抗Dpt IgG旁观者和抗原结合位点相关独特型的交叉反应性。通过放射免疫测定法评估特异性抗Dpt IgE的独特型。根据检测方法,与特异性抗体与相应抗独特型(抗Id)IgG的反应性相比,结合或抑制超过50%被认为具有显著性。抗原结合位点相关独特型的交叉反应性在IgG中平均比例为6/10,在IgE中为9.6/10。相比之下,旁观者独特型仅偶尔发生交叉反应,IgG和IgE抗体的平均比例均为2/10。通过吸附相应患者的不溶性抗Dpt抗体,从两名受试者中分离出了抗Id抗体。使用这种纯化材料,我们证实:(a)大多数抗Id抗体携带初始抗原的“内影像”,并以剂量依赖方式与Dpt过敏原竞争结合抗Dpt抗体;(b)抗Dpt抗体的互补位相关独特型由不相关个体共享。
